It's important to remember that the NHS wait times for ADHD assessments are determined by how quickly you can be referred from your GP. This is known as the "Referral to Treatment" (RTT) clock. The clock starts when the referral letter has been received by the hospital. You can pause the clock by asking your GP to refer you at the time that is convenient for you.
The first step is a mental health examination with a psychiatrist or psychologist because they are the only professionals who can diagnose ADHD. The test can be conducted in person or via video call and usually takes between 45 to 90 minutes. During the test, you'll be asked to provide details about your family background as well as any mental health issues you might have. This information will assist the doctor determine if you have ADHD.
In some areas of the UK waiting times for ADHD evaluations can be very long. The latest figures obtained through Freedom of Information requests, reveal that patients are waiting up to four years to get an appointment. This is an increase of a significant amount over the previous figures. The longest wait for an appointment was for Cwm Taf Morgannwg University Health Board. They waited 182 week.
Some medical professionals have preconceived ideas of what people with ADHD is like, which can make it more difficult for them to judge you correctly. This often leads to people not receiving the treatment they require. If you are a person of colour or assigned female at birth, for example this could be a major factor in your ability to receive a proper diagnosis.

The cost of an adult private ADHD assessment funded by the NHS is PS90. This includes an appointment with a psychiatrist or psychologist and any medication that is appropriate. It is possible to receive funding from your GP or local Integrated Care Board (ICB) through Right To Choose.
You can also request an individual assessment through Psychiatry UK. The company has agreements with NHS England to provide Adult ADHD assessments and medications. This is a better option for people who live outside the south west of England.
Private healthcare providers often have their own guidelines on whether they require a GP referral. It is important to check this prior to booking. Some providers offer a shared-care agreement with your GP. This will help you save money by reducing the cost of a prescription.
To be officially diagnosed with ADHD it is necessary to see an expert psychiatrist or specialist ADHD nurse. Specialists in psychiatry and ADHD nurses have received specialized training for the condition. Other mental health professionals, such as counsellors, are not able to diagnose ADHD.
